Galway Autism Partnership Infinity Ball this weekend

Galway will play host to Ireland’s first autism-friendly ball this Saturday in the Ardilaun Hotel. This event is organised by Galway Autism Partnership, with proceeds from the night going to the locally based charity.

Entitled the Infinity Ball, the event begins at 7pm with a drinks reception featuring the Galway Sings Project, followed by a three-course meal, raffle, and music from More Cowbell and DJ Philip Coyle. There will also be an autism friendly quiet room available for anyone who needs it, along with other measures taken to make the event more accessible.

The theme of the ball is ‘Come as Your Best Self’. “There is no pressure on anyone to buy a ball gown or rent a tux,” said GAP coordinator Aisling Colreavy. “Wear your favourite party dress or suit – we trust everyone to wear whatever makes them feel fabulous. It’s important to our members that everyone is comfortable and accepted just as they are.’’

Galway Autism Partnership supports autistic people and families across Galway city and county. It receives no multi-annual state funding.
